The Role

As an Event Health & Safety Consultant, you’ll provide expert advice and hands-on support to clients, ensuring safety standards are met across a wide variety of live events and productions.

This is a varied and exciting role with the chance to travel nationally and internationally to support on-site set-ups and live shows.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Advise clients on their legal health & safety duties and implement effective safety management systems.
  • Conduct evaluations and audits of health & safety management processes.
  • Demonstrate client software through online or in-person sessions.
  • Develop and deliver tailored training courses.
  • Write and audit event safety documentation, including management plans, RAMS, and construction phase plans.
  • Carry out contractor competency checks.
  • Provide advice on fire safety and crowd management for events.
  • Act as an on-site safety advisor for live projects.
